Users, devices or programs that interact with the system are called actors. In particular, there are include and extend relationships among use cases. it means that more than one actor instance is involved in the use case. This is an association, in the norm, association between actor and use has no direction. multiplicity Ah no. and intentionally keep it undefined. The notation for a use case diagram doesn’t involve as many types of symbols as other UML diagrams. mutually exclusive (sequentially, random, etc). These connections will form the basis for the interfaces of the system and subsequent Actors may be connected to use cases by associations, indicating that the actor and the use case communicate with one another using messages. Use case ini berkaitan dengan sistem informasi atau software untuk mendapatkan kebutuhan fungsional melalui sistem yang bersangkutan. 5. use case diagram). In the New Diagram window, select Use Case Diagram. and supporting actors are actors providing services to the system.). to an actor A use case represents a user goal that can be achieved by accessing the system or software application. «uses» Swipe UPC Reader. at one or both ends of an association between the actor and the use case. Directed … Use cases are a set of actions, services, and functions that the system needs to perform. The standard notation is to enclose the word in guillemets, To indicate that a use case is a special case of or a variation on another use case, draw the dashed arrow from the special case to the general case and label the line with the. Prof. Hany Ammar, CSEE Dept., WVU ; 2 Use Case Diagrams . It encapsulates the system's functionality by incorporating use cases, actors, and their relationships. 6. In Visual Paradigm, you can make use of the sub-diagram feature to describe the interaction between user and system within a use case by creating a sub-sequence diagram under a use case. Only binary associations association in use case diagram Beautiful What is Use Case Diagram. Customer sets item on counter. that is greater than one at the use case end, They delegate the changes to an existing use case, Update Account. Associations between actors and use cases are indicated in use case diagrams by solid lines. All UML diagrams were created in Microsoft Visio 2007-2016 using simultaneous (concurrent) interaction, or, overlapping interaction, at different points in time, or. Bank actor is involved in multiple Transfer Funds use cases. between an actor and a use case indicates that the actor and the use case Use case diagram uses The reasons why an organization would want to use case diagrams include: Just remember that the key is to identify what use cases the actors need to access. These connections will form the basis for the interfaces of the system and subsequent modeling efforts. Depending on your requirement you can use that data in different ways. System looks up UPC code in database procuring item description and price 4. The important thing to remember is to identify what use cases the actors need to access. Below are few ways to use them. use case In some tools an arrow is drawn from the actor to the use case to indicate that the actor initiates the use case. Visio for the web saves automatically. It models the tasks, services, and functions required by a system/subsystem of an application. Use Cases are text stories which shows interaction of "actors" with system in order to reach a "goal". Select the text using the mouse and press Ctrl + Enter. Title: UML Diagrams: Use Case Diagrams 1 UML Diagrams Use Case Diagrams . 2. Use Case Diagram Examples. A use case diagram at its simplest is a representation of a user's interaction with the system that shows the relationship between the user and the different use cases in which the user is involved. For a high-level view of the system – Especially useful when presenting to managers or stakeholders. If there are several actors associated to the same use case, Multiplicity 0..1 of actor means that the actor may or may not participate of this kind of interaction of multiple actors with a use case, represents a unit of useful functionality that UML Use Case Diagram. in any of their associated use cases. Dia. In this context, a "system" is something being developed or operated, such as a web site. For example, use cases titled Deposit Money and Withdraw Money might not actually update a bank account. the 1 multiplicity of Customer. Dia is a free and open source Use Case diagram creator software for Windows. thus the 0..1 multiplicity. Associations are represented by a line connecting an actor to a use case. Define use case associations and association stereotypes. The stereotype notation is used throughout the UML, most commonly on use case associations and on classes. Modeling tools typically provide the option to turn the navigation arrows on or off. Use case diagrams model the functionality of a system using actors and use cases. UML 2.2 stencils. A use case diagram is used to represent the dynamic behavior of a system. Checkout use case requires Customer actor, hence (In non-standard UML, primary actors are those using system services, The actors are connected to the use-case with lines. So the navigation arrow does not provide any additional information. The usecase itself looks like an oval. A use case diagram is a dynamic or behavior diagram in UML. In the more recent use case manuals the association is simply a line to show that there is communication between the two elements. You can highlight the roles that int… (In non-standard UML, primary actorsare those using system services, and supporting actorsare actors providing services to the system.) An effective use case diagram can … Besides drawing the diagram, Visual Paradigm allows you to detail document the requirements through the Use Case Description. "Use case diagrams are often used to: Provide an overview of all or part of the usage requirements for a system or organization in the form of an essential model or a business model Communicate the scope of a development project Untuk memahami konsep use case diagram ini, kamu perlu tahu tentang istilah-istilah yang terdapat di dalamnya terlebih dahulu, sehingga akan lebih mudah dalam proses memahaminya. Actors: Identifying the actors is the first step of creating use cases. We have defined the system, actors, and use cases, but now we need to associate each user with the system features they need to perform their jobs. of this kind of interaction of a given actor with multiple use cases, Use cases specify the expected behavior (what), and not the exact method of making it happen (how). In UML models, an association is a relationship between two classifiers, such as classes or use cases, that describes the reasons for the relationship and the rules that govern the relationship. multiple use cases: Required actor may be explicitly denoted using multiplicity 1 or greater. mutually exclusive (sequential, random, etc.) 2. In some tools an arrow is drawn from the actor to the use case to indicate that the actor initiates the use case. Each use case An actor could be associated to one or several use cases. You can also describe the use case scenario using the Flow of Events editor. Use cases once specified can be denoted both textual and visual representation (i.e. at System emits audible beep. A use case diagram is "a diagram that shows the relationships among actors and use cases within a system. It is also used … Different ways association relationship appears in use case diagrams Check out the use case diagram guidelines for other things to consider when adding an actor. Here is a description about the use of arrowhead on an association, extracted from Object Management Group UML Specification 2.4: On a binary association drawn as a solid line, a solid triangular arrowhead next to or in place of the name of the association and pointing along the line in the direction of one end indicates that end to be the last in the order of the ends of the association. For agile development, a requirement model of many UML diagrams depicting use cases plus some textual descriptions, notes or use case briefs would be very lightweight and just enough for small or easy project use. Customer actor is associated with two use cases - Browse Items and Place Order. The actors are drawn as little stick figures. All rights reserved. subjects it means that a given actor can be involved in multiple use cases of that type. Use case analysis usually starts by drawing use case diagrams. All these information can be … updating grades faculty Relationships between Use Cases and Actors. There are a number of benefits with having a use case diagram over similar diagrams such as flowcharts. If a use case is too wide, you may resize it by dragging the filled selectors for a better outlook. The Document Management System (DMS) use case diagram example below shows the actors and use cases of the system. Associations: A line between actors and use cases. Creating Use Case Diagram for describing the behavior of the target system from an external point of view. diagrams. Select Association -> Use Case from Resource Catalog. OMG™ Unified Modeling Language™ (OMG UML®) 2.5 specification is a "primary actor". In the Unified Modeling Language (UML), a use case diagram can summarize the details of your system's users (also known as actors) and their interactions with the system.
Is Catfish A Freshwater Fish, Unit Plan Template Google Doc, How Do You Make Homemade Cornstarch, Clinics In Dip 2, How Do You Define Success In The Workplace, Nassau Bahamas Weather In January, Venus Et Fleur Coupon, Lucky Craft Crankbait Rod,